Mich CV Keeps Going Up

Michigan health officials will be watching this weeks COVID-19 figures with great concern. At the end of last week, the state recorded its biggest surge of positive cases of the virus since the pandemic began. There were 1,791 new cases and 23 more deaths. Michigan has now had 144,897 confirmed cases of the corona virus and 7,010 deaths. Case numbers have been going up statewide and there are growing concerns about growing challenges on medical care facilities in handling an increased influx of patients.
